Google is introducing a new experimental AI tool called Learn About. The tool is based on the LearnLM AI model that the tech giant introduced this year. Google Gemini is already an advanced AI chatbot, but the company wants Learn About to let users learn. Artificial intelligence can completely change the way we learn, according to the company.
Different from the rest
Learn About distinguishes itself by presenting answers as in digital textbooks: they are visually appealing, interactive and focused on learning. This makes the tool not only informative, but also educational.
In a comparison by The Verge between Google Learn About and Google Gemini, the differences are easy to see. To the simple question “How big is the universe?” both tools give the same answer, but in a different style. Gemini uses an image from Wikipedia and provides two paragraphs with different source citations.
Learn About, on the other hand, displays an image from the educational website Physics Forum and adds related info. In addition, the tool also displays separate blocks clarifying certain words and why the universe is important. The sidebar shows related questions and topics. So this tool is really focused on getting its users to learn rather than providing facts and definitions.
